Idesco is proud to announce that sister company Unitronic AG’s CEO, Stefan Hauf, will give an important industry presentation at Security Essen 2014, “Choosing Wisely, Open and Closed Access Control Technologies”.

Stefan’s presentation will begin with a brief survey of the features of the most common technologies and follow with a contrast of the capabilities of open source versus closed, or proprietary, technology across the most common types of contactless access control and Smart Card deployments.

The presentation will provide valuable insights for integrators, installers and consultants alike interested in identifying product sourcing issues and trends impacting either access control or Smart Card deployment SCM decisions in the short-term out to the long-term future. The presentation will take place on Wednesday 24th September at 16.30 in Hall 5.
